Technical Field

[0001] This utility model relates to the field of workpiece clamping technology, and more specifically, to a clamping mechanism and a robot having the same. Background Technology

[0002] Currently, in the development of integrated die-casting technology in the new energy vehicle sector, the manufacturing of automotive parts is gradually shifting towards large, integral die-cast components to improve production efficiency and reduce assembly costs. The processing of these large die-cast parts, compared to traditional welding and assembly of small parts, requires more precise positioning and more stable clamping. Traditional handling methods typically rely on manual operation, which not only increases safety risks for workers, such as impact injuries during handling, but also significantly reduces the flexibility and efficiency of handling due to the limitations of manual labor, such as strength limitations and insufficient precision.

[0003] For complex curved parts with unique and irregular shapes, using general-purpose fixtures often fails to achieve ideal positioning, thus affecting the quality of subsequent machining. Manual handling often requires repeated attempts to place the workpiece in the correct position, a process that is not only time-consuming and labor-intensive but also prone to damage or machining errors due to inaccurate positioning. Furthermore, the weight and volume of complex curved parts are significant, and manual handling presents the problem of unstable placement, further increasing the operational difficulty and potential risks. [0035] Specifically, such as Figure 4 and Figure 5 As shown, the clamping component 310 includes: a support body 311; a movable body 312, at least a portion of which is disposed opposite to the support body 311, a clamping space being provided between the movable body 312 and the support body 311, and the movable body 312 being rotatably disposed relative to the support body 311 to move closer to or further away from the support body 311 in order to clamp or release the target workpiece 100.

[0036] The rotatable nature of the movable body 312 relative to the supporting body 311 allows the clamping component 310 to flexibly adapt to workpieces of different shapes and sizes. This design is particularly effective when dealing with parts with complex curved surfaces, as it can dynamically adjust according to the specific contours of the workpiece to achieve a close fit, thereby ensuring the stability and accuracy of the workpiece during the clamping process.

[0037] The distance between the movable body 312 and the supporting body 311 is adjustable, which means that the clamping force can be finely adjusted according to the material and weight of the workpiece. For some parts made of easily deformable or fragile materials, it can avoid damage caused by over-clamping, while for heavier or more rigid workpieces, it can provide sufficient clamping force to ensure safe handling and processing.

[0038] This design of the clamping component 310 reduces the risk of workpiece slippage or detachment, especially during high-speed handling or machining. Furthermore, the precise control of the clamping force also prevents accidental injury caused by over-clamping.

[0039] In the specific implementation process, the clamping assembly 300 also includes a driving component 320, which includes a driving rod 321. The driving rod 321 is telescopically arranged and is hinged to the moving body 312 so as to drive the moving body 312 to rotate through the driving rod 321.

[0040] The extension and retraction of the drive rod 321 can be precisely controlled. By adjusting the extension and retraction distance, the driving force applied to the moving body 312 can be finely adjusted, thereby precisely controlling the force used to clamp the workpiece. This is especially important for handling complex curved surface parts that are sensitive to certain materials, easily damaged, or deformable, avoiding damage to the workpiece due to over-clamping or displacement of the workpiece due to insufficient clamping force.

[0041] Through the hinged connection between the drive rod 321 and the moving body 312, the extension and retraction of the drive rod 321 can be directly converted into the rotation of the moving body 312, which is a simple and efficient force transmission mechanism. This design reduces intermediate links, making the operation of the entire clamping assembly smoother, reducing the failure rate, and also simplifying the control logic.

[0042] The retractable drive rod 321 can be retracted when not in use, taking up less space, and can be extended when needed. This design helps the clamping assembly operate better in confined or complex working environments, while also facilitating space management and layout optimization of the mounting frame 200.

[0043] Preferably, the driving component 320 is a driving cylinder.

[0044] In the embodiments provided in this application, the clamping assembly 300 further includes: a mounting base 330 disposed on the driving component 320; a connecting rod 340, the two ends of which are respectively hinged to the movable body 312 and the mounting base 330, and the connecting rod 340 is located on the side of the driving rod 321 so as to cause the movable body 312 to rotate during the extension and retraction of the driving rod 321.

[0045] By hinged at both ends of the connecting rod 340 to the movable body 312 and the mounting base 330 respectively, this design allows the movable body 312 to flexibly adjust its angle under the drive of the drive component 320. This means that the clamping component can better adapt to workpieces of different shapes, especially for parts with complex curved surfaces, enabling more precise clamping and avoiding workpiece damage caused by improper clamping angles.

[0046] The connecting rod 340 is located to the side of the drive rod 321. When the drive rod 321 extends or retracts, the connecting rod 340 pushes or pulls the moving body 312 to rotate, forming a stable mechanical system. This design ensures that the moving body 312 can smoothly contact the workpiece during the clamping process, avoiding displacement of the workpiece due to sudden force, thereby ensuring the stability and reliability of the clamping process.

[0047] Through the lever action of the connecting rod 340, the force of the driving component 320 can be evenly distributed on the moving body 312, ensuring uniform clamping force, preventing damage to the workpiece due to excessive local force, and also avoiding workpiece instability caused by uneven force.

[0048] Under the control of the drive component 320, the rotation and clamping actions of the moving body 312 can be completed automatically without additional manual intervention, which simplifies the clamping operation process, improves the degree of automation, and reduces operation time.

[0049] The articulated connecting rod 340 design, compared to a rigid connection, can absorb vibrations and impacts during workpiece clamping, reduce wear on clamping components, extend the service life of the equipment, and thus reduce maintenance and replacement costs.

[0050] In the specific implementation process, the movable body 312 includes: a first body 3120, a second body 3121 and a third body 3122 connected to each other. At least a portion of the first body 3120 is disposed opposite to the support body 311. The two ends of the third body 3122 are respectively hinged to the connecting rod 340 and the driving rod 321. The second body 3121 is disposed at an angle to the first body 3120 and the third body 3122.

[0051] The hinged connection between the first body 3120 and the third body 3122, and the angle formed between the second body 3121 and the two, endow the movable body 312 with a high degree of flexibility in space. This structure allows relative movement between the bodies and can adapt to complex working environments, such as narrow spaces or operation scenarios that require bypassing obstacles.

[0052] Since the two ends of the third body 3122 are hinged to the connecting rod 340 and the driving rod 321 respectively, this design can significantly expand the operating range of the moving body 312. By adjusting the angle of the hinge points, it is possible to achieve contact and clamping of the target workpiece 100 at a wider range of positions, increasing the degree of freedom and accessibility of operation.

[0053] The first body 3120 and the supporting body 311 are arranged opposite each other to form a stable support structure, while the clamping of the second body 3121 balances the mechanical distribution of the structure. This design can not only support heavier workpieces, but also ensure the stability of the workpieces during transportation, reducing the risk of shaking or falling due to load imbalance.

[0054] The angle design between the second body 3121 and the first body 3120 and the third body 3122 allows the movable body 312 to better adapt to workpieces of different shapes. Even for complex curved workpieces with uneven surfaces, it can find a suitable contact point to achieve precise clamping.

[0055] Furthermore, the clamping assembly 300 also includes: a first buffer pad 350 disposed on the clamping surface of the support body 311; and a second buffer pad 360 disposed on the clamping surface of the movable body 312, so that when the clamping assembly 300 is in the clamping state, the first buffer pad 350 and the second buffer pad 360 respectively fit against the target workpiece 100.

[0056] The first buffer pad 350 and the second buffer pad 360 are disposed on the clamping surfaces of the support body 311 and the moving body 312, and they are in direct contact with the surface of the target workpiece 100. The function of the buffer pads is to disperse the clamping force and reduce the direct pressure on the workpiece surface, thereby avoiding scratches, indentations or other surface damage during the clamping process.

[0057] The buffer pads provide a larger contact area, improving friction between the clamping components and the workpiece, resulting in a more stable workpiece under clamping. This stability is crucial for handling and machining processes, reducing workpiece sway and displacement, thereby improving machining accuracy and production efficiency.

[0058] By using buffer pads at the points of direct contact with the workpiece, direct wear on the metal surfaces of the support body 311 and the moving body 312 is reduced. The buffer pads are typically made of wear-resistant and elastic materials, which can absorb the impact force during clamping, extend the service life of the equipment, and reduce long-term maintenance costs.

[0059] Preferably, the first buffer pad 350 and / or the second buffer pad 360 are made of rubber, polyurethane, or silicone.

[0060] In this application, as Figure 3As shown, the positioning component 400 includes a positioning body 410, which is disposed on the mounting frame 200. The positioning body 410 has an initial position and a positioning position, and the positioning body 410 is movably disposed between the initial position and the positioning position.

[0061] The mobility of the positioning body 410 between its initial and positioning positions allows for precise adjustment based on the geometry of the specific workpiece. Upon contact with the limiting part 110 on the target workpiece 100, the positioning body 410 can actively move to the optimal positioning position, ensuring the positioning accuracy of the workpiece, which is crucial for subsequent clamping and machining steps.

[0062] The movable characteristics of the positioning body 410 enable it to gently contact and position the workpiece, avoiding scratches or damage to the workpiece surface that could be caused by hard contact. The flexible positioning mechanism of the positioning body 410 reduces the instability and slippage risk of the workpiece during the positioning process.

[0063] Specifically, the positioning component 400 further includes: a mounting post 420 disposed on the mounting frame 200, and a positioning body 410 disposed on the mounting post 420 at one end away from the mounting frame 200. The mounting post 420 is telescopically disposed to drive the positioning body 410 to move.

[0064] The retractable mounting post 420 means that the positioning body 410 can be adjusted according to the different thicknesses and shapes of the workpiece, greatly improving the versatility and adaptability of the positioning component 400. Even when dealing with unconventional or special-shaped workpieces, the optimal positioning solution can be found quickly, reducing processing preparation time and costs.

[0065] With the telescopic mounting column 420, operators or automated systems can adjust the positioning body 410 without changing the overall position of the mechanism. This not only simplifies the operation process but also improves the convenience and efficiency of operation.

[0066] The retractable nature of the mounting post 420 allows the positioning body 410 to retract to a protective position when not in operation, reducing the risk of collision with surrounding equipment or personnel and thus improving the safety of the entire working environment. Furthermore, after the workpiece is positioned, the mounting post 420 can be appropriately shortened to avoid interference during subsequent handling or processing.

[0067] The retractable mounting post 420 design in the positioning component 400 provides a solid foundation for the efficient and safe clamping and positioning of complex curved parts by improving positioning accuracy, increasing flexibility and safety, reducing maintenance difficulty, and promoting the level of automation.

[0068] The positioning body 410 includes a first positioning post 411 and a second positioning post 412 connected to each other. The first positioning post 411 is connected to the mounting frame 200, and the second positioning post 412 is connected to the end of the first positioning post 411 away from the mounting frame 200. The outer diameter of the first positioning post 411 is larger than that of the second positioning post 412, so that when the second positioning post 412 is inserted into the limiting part 110, the surface of the first positioning post 411 and the target workpiece 100 forming the limiting part 110 are in contact.

[0069] The outer diameter of the first positioning post 411 is designed to be larger than that of the second positioning post 412. When the second positioning post 412 is inserted into the limiting part 110 of the workpiece, the first positioning post 411 can fit tightly against the surface of the workpiece, forming a stable limiting structure. This design ensures the accuracy of the workpiece during the positioning stage, avoids machining errors caused by inaccurate positioning, and improves machining accuracy.

[0070] The first positioning post 411, in contact with the workpiece surface, combined with the second positioning post 412 inserted into the limiting part 110, provides multiple contact points, thereby providing more uniform support force during workpiece positioning and clamping. Multi-point contact effectively disperses stress on the workpiece, preventing deformation or damage caused by excessive localized force, and ensuring the stability of the workpiece during handling and processing.

[0071] The combined design of the first positioning post 411 and the second positioning post 412 can better adapt to the positioning requirements of complex curved workpieces. The width of the first positioning post 411 can match the specific groove or curved surface of the workpiece, while the second positioning post 412 is inserted into the hole of the workpiece, ensuring full adaptation to the shape of the workpiece, and achieving precise positioning even for the most complex geometric shapes.

[0072] The outer diameter of the first positioning post 411 is larger than that of the second positioning post 412. This stepped diameter difference allows the positioning body 410 to adapt to limiting parts 110 of different depths and sizes. Even when facing limiting parts 110 with deep recesses or special shapes, stable contact of the positioning body 410 can be ensured, enhancing the equipment's adaptability to various workpieces.

[0077] During installation, first, the flange mounting plate and the welded mounting frame 200 are installed and locked together with screws. Then, each clamping component 300 is installed on the corresponding position on the mounting frame 200 and the two are fastened with screws. The two positioning components 400 are installed in their fixed positions. Finally, the entire clamping mechanism is installed on the corresponding positions of the robot flange and the connecting flange 500 and fastened with screws.

[0078] Figure 4 The diagram shows the overall structure of the clamping assembly 300, which mainly consists of a cylinder, a mounting base 330, a connecting rod 340, a cylinder piston rod, and clamping components. The main operating principle is that the moving body 312 in the clamping component 310 is opened and clamped under the drive of the piston rod and the connecting rod 340.

[0079] When the clamping component 310 clamps, the piston rod of the cylinder is in the retracted state, and then the moving body 312 is in the open state. The workpiece is first positioned by the positioning body 410. After the workpiece is positioned, the four clamping components located on the inner ring of the workpiece clamp it, and at the same time, the four clamping components on the outer ring also clamp the workpiece. In this way, the entire workpiece is clamped on the clamping mechanism. Then, the robotic arm drives the clamping mechanism and the workpiece to achieve the positioning and clamping of a complex curved surface workpiece. The entire mechanism has a compact structure and a firm clamping.
